As Wendy said, it is open to anyone who wants to buy a drink but it is definitely NOT a 'destination' bar and you never know what they're going to be out of on any given afternoon. The two gals who work there are very pleasant but the parking is a stretch from the parking area to the building itself and then the sidewalk out to the pool. Happy hour is (or was back in April...) from three to six and most drinks are two for one.
